What is the difference between Project Manager Project Manager vs Construction Manager?

AspectProject ManagerConstruction Manager
CredentialsPM certifications (PMP), relevant degreesConstruction-related certifications (CCM), engineering degrees
Work EnvironmentOffice-based, project planning, client meetingsOn-site supervision, construction sites
Industry UsageVarious industries including IT, manufacturing, constructionPrimarily construction and infrastructure projects
Common Search/ComparisonOften compared for project oversight rolesCompared for on-site project execution

While both roles involve managing projects, a Project Manager oversees the entire project lifecycle across industries, focusing on planning, budgeting, and stakeholder communication. A Construction Manager specializes in on-site construction activities, ensuring project plans are executed safely and efficiently on the ground.

What does a project manager do in project management?

A project manager oversees the planning, execution, and completion of projects by coordinating team members, managing budgets, and ensuring deadlines are met. They use tools like Gantt charts and project management software to track progress and communicate with stakeholders. Strong organizational, leadership, and problem-solving skills are essential for success in this role.

Job description

Dematic is seeking a Project Manager to oversee various projects of significant magnitude in terms of complexity, cost, time-constraints, internal and external staffing, and equipment including software and hardware.
This role requires 50%+ travel in the United States.
In this role, you'll provide direction to project team including assignment of individual responsibilities, tasks and technical functions and manage a project within the triple constraints of scope, schedule, and budget.We offer:

Tasks and Qualifications:

What You Will Do In This Role:

  • Identify and manage project risks with actionable mitigation strategies.

  • Analyze project profitability forecasts appropriate monthly costs for revenue recognition and ensures timely and accurate invoicing.

  • Provide Project Management Practices and Solution Development Leadership to the Pre-Sales efforts in accordance with pre-sales processes.

  • Must have knowledge of the constraints and methods for defining and demonstrating equipment, subsystem, and system performance criteria.

  • Ability to develop detailed project schedules inclusive of all in-scope engineering, installation, and integration schedule activities as well as explicit and implicate out-of-scope milestones by others (i.e. owners and general contractors) impacting project execution.

  • Apply base principles of systems engineering in the project execution efforts and in pre-sales solution development efforts which includes: - Develop and validate the customer's business case.

  • Develop proposal, estimate, high level schedule.

What We Are Looking For:

  • Bachelors Degree in Business or Engineering (preferred).

  • Minimum 3-5 years' experience in material handling industry.

  • Excellent interpersonal, organizational and communication skills.

  • Strong Project Management background.

  • Team leadership and facilitation skills.

  • Proficiency in MS Office and MS Projects.
